JEFFERSONVILLE, IN (WAVE) - With the Indiana primaries just weeks away, those political ads are heating up - and the Indiana Senate seat is quickly becoming a hotly contested race.
Three Republicans, Mike Braun, Todd Rokita and Luke Messer, are vying for the chance to take on incumbent Democrat Joe Donnelly in November.
TV and radio political ads are picking up pace as the May 8 primary is now less than three weeks away.

Mike Braun is touting himself as the political outsider, hoping to help President Trump "drain the swamp." A conservative businessman from Jasper, Indiana, Braun is the CEO and founder of Meyer Logistics and Meyer Distributing. He served in the state House for three years, resigning to run for the Senate.
Congressman Luke Messer served in the Indiana legislature before moving to his position with the U.S. House of Representatives in 2013, serving from Delaware down to Jefferson County, Indiana. His campaign stresses Messer's work to eliminate incentives for illegal immigr ants.
Congressman Todd Rokita served as the Indiana Secretary of State from 2003 to 2010 before moving to Congress. His campaign touts his record of pushing education reform and rolling back regulations that hurt small businesses and agriculture.
All three candidates are aligning themselves as the Pro-Trump candidate for Hoosiers.

The Indiana Primary will be held May 8. The three candidates for the Republican bid are currently set to debate April 30.
We asked each of the candidates to provide a brief statement about why voters in Indiana should vote for them.
Congressman Todd Rokita
Todd Rokita is running to defeat the failed policies of the 'Washington elite' so all Hoosiers have the freedom and opportunity to build better lives for themselves and their families, his campaign said. Todd is Indiana's former Secretary of State, where he implemented Indiana's photo ID law to stop voter fraud and he fought to reform the redistricting process to term-limit career politicians.
In Congress, Todd has been an ally for President Trump, and has worked to crack down on illegal immigration, end sanctuary cities, enact term limits and make English the official language of Indiana. Todd Rokita is A-rated by the NRA and is 100 percent pro-life. Todd and his wife Kathy are raising their two young boys, Teddy and Ryan, in Indiana.

Congressman Luke Messer
Luke Messer is running to fix the broken Senate and pass President Trump's agenda, according to his campaign. His 3-step Senate reform plan includes ending the filibuster, applying term limits and speeding up the Presidential confirmation process. Luke Messer has the highest rating in support of the Trump-Pence agenda than anyone in the Senate race.
